Introduction: The Rebellious World of Enfants Riches Déprimés
The Enfants Riches Déprimés Automne/Hiver 2026 collection pushes the boundaries of fashion with its unapologetically raw aesthetic and subversive attitude. Founded by Henri Alexander Levy, the brand has built a cult following by blending punk rebellion with luxury craftsmanship.
This season continues that legacy—offering a dark, emotionally charged narrative that challenges traditional notions of beauty and elegance.

Enfants Riches Déprimés Automne/Hiver 2026: Key Highlights
1. Distressed Tailoring and Deconstruction
Classic garments are torn apart and reassembled, creating pieces that feel both chaotic and intentional. Blazers, shirts, and trousers are reimagined with raw edges and asymmetrical cuts.
2. Grunge Meets High Fashion
The collection fuses 90s grunge influences with luxury materials. Leather, worn denim, and vintage-inspired fabrics dominate, offering a rebellious take on refinement.
3. Dark and Muted Color Palette
Black, charcoal, faded whites, and deep reds define the collection. These tones enhance the emotional depth and underground aesthetic.
The Vision Behind the Collection
The Enfants Riches Déprimés Automne/Hiver 2026 collection explores themes of alienation, individuality, and artistic expression. It’s not designed for mass appeal—it’s for those who see fashion as a form of rebellion.

Standout Pieces from the Runway
Reconstructed Leather Jackets
A signature of the brand, these pieces feature distressed textures and unconventional cuts.
Layered Grunge Ensembles
Mixing fabrics and silhouettes, these looks create depth and visual tension.
Statement Graphic Pieces
Bold prints and handwritten-style graphics add a personal, almost diary-like quality to the collection.
